#2bdb3c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2bdb3c is composed of 16.9% red, 85.9%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.6%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 125.8 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 51.4%. #2bdb3c color hex could be obtained by blending #56ff78 with #00b700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#2bdb3c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2bdb3c has RGB values of R:43, G:219,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 2874172.

Shades and Tints of #2bdb3c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010601 is the darkest color, while #f4fd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2bdb3c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818581 is the less saturated color, while #0ef825 is the most saturated one.
